            Jeonghan walks into his apartment dripping wet and shivering. A dull quiet fills the small space as soon as he comes in. His eyes are downcast, and so all he hears is something metal clatter onto a plate and then warm hands are pulling him into a strong chest.

            “Are you okay? What happened?” A kiss is pressed to his forehead. “Why are you wet? Did you walk in the storm?”

            Jeonghan glances up, his hair sticking to the corner of his mouth. He thinks about Joshua offering to take him home, and how Jeonghan had avoided his eyes as he said he wanted to be alone. “Yes, I walked in the storm. I’m okay.”

            But really, he doesn’t feel like he is.

            A chair is being scraped back and that’s when he sees that Jun and Minghao are sitting at the table, their plate of food forgotten in front of them. Jun is walking towards Seungcheol and Jeonghan, while Minghao is standing up by his seat, his face worried.

            Jeonghan blinks at Minghao. “You changed your hair.”

            Minghao’s face turns confused, his hand quickly going up to run through the dark strands, frowning. “Yes… hyung, are you okay?”

            Jeonghan takes in a shuddering breath, using his palms to push himself away from Seungcheol. “I’m fine,” he looks up at Seungcheol, catching his worried expression. Wanting to ease the wrinkles creasing on Seungcheol’s forehead, he leans up to press a kiss on Seungcheol’s jaw. The folds immediately erase, Seungcheol’s lips turning up to a smile.

            “I’m sorry guys, I’m tired.” Jeonghan walks distractedly away from Seungcheol. “Are Chan and Vernon in bed already?”

            “Yes,” Jun speaks, exchanging worried looks with the others in the room. “They ate with us and then got ready for bed.”

            “Hmm,” Jeonghan says in an airy tone. “I think I’ll go take a shower and then go to bed.” He waves his fingers in a wave. “Night guys.”

            There’s a mumble behind him as he leaves the living room. By the time he steps back out of the shower, he can still hear the hushed whispers of his friends. He peeks from around the corner, and watches his friends and boyfriend speak to each other in hushed whispers by the door. He says nothing to make his presence known, knowing that they’re talking about him by the way that Seungcheol is running a finger over his mark. Jeonghan simply sighs, turning back to the room and sneaking in beside Chan.

            Chan whimpers in his sleep, his body cuddling closer to Jeonghan before he sighs in content, the frown disappearing from his face. Vernon has one foot thrown out of the covers and his phone is still on his chest, almost as if he fell sleep looking at it. Jeonghan reaches around and grabs the phone, his eyes barely glancing at the screen. The picture that he sees there makes him pause in surprise.

            Seungkwan is staring down at a large cup of boba tea, his fingers curling around the straw while the other hand curls around the cup. In the picture, Seungkwan is looking down, smiling down at the table in a way that Jeonghan has never seen. His eyes sparkle, his cheeks round with a faint dusting of pink as if he is blushing. Jeonghan has never seen Seungkwan in anything but his work uniform, but in the photo he wears a blue sweater, which makes him look extra handsome. The light from the window that he’s sitting by hits him in a way that accentuates his features. Inspecting it closely, it seems as if Vernon took it without Seungkwan noticing.

            Jeonghan glances at the sleeping boy, who lets out a snort and turns over, grabbing onto Chan and throwing one leg over him. Oh, Jeonghan thinks as he glances at the phone screen one more time, Vernon’s got it bad.

            When Seungcheol comes and checks up on them, Jeonghan quickly turns over and pretends to be asleep. He feels Seungcheol’s cool lips press to his forehead and he holds his breath until he hears the door shut softly behind him. He opens his eyes and brushes his fingers against the spot where he was kissed, frowning as he realizes that the familiar spark is gone.

            He still doesn’t notice the fading name on his wrist, and by the time that he feels the familiar stab of pain in his chest, he’s already giving into sleep. He dreams about big, sparkling eyes and soft smiles lighting up his world. He flinches in his sleep, rubbing his chest as he feels a quick sharp sting over his heart. He doesn’t notice, then, the beginning of a name curving around his collarbone.

            Joshua wakes up the day of the talent show at a quarter past nine. As soon as he sees the time on his phone, he sits up in alert, his eyes wide. He frantically starts getting up from the floor, cursing under his breath as he realizes that he’s almost thirty minutes late to work. He’s shrugging off his pajama pants when he hears a noise coming from his bed.

            “Joshua,” the voice says sleepily, “what are you doing?”

            Joshua pauses, one leg out of his pants already. He doesn’t know why he whispers, but he does. “I’m late for work.”

            “Oh,” Jihoon says. Joshua watches Jihoon roll around on the bed until he’s facing Joshua, his face mixed with sleepiness and irritation. “Didn’t you ask for the day off?”

            Joshua blinks, his cheeks turning red as he remembers that Soonyoung did give him the day off. He’s dropping his slacks back on the floor. “Yeah,” he mumbles in embarrassment.

            Jihoon turns over, his back facing Joshua and the blankets muffle his voice when he speaks next. “Then go back to bed.”

            Joshua glances at the blankets and pillows on the floor he set up as a makeshift bed for himself. Jihoon may have been one of his best friends, but sharing a bed with someone is intimate. He drops to his knees, already getting back underneath the blankets.

            Jihoon speaks in a quiet voice. “You can have the bed if you want, I’ll take the floor.”

            “No,” Joshua closes his eyes and settles more comfortably into the blankets. “I’ll stay here. We’re practicing later on, right?”

            Jihoon snorts. “We’re practicing up until the moment we get on stage. But for now, let me sleep.”

            Jeonghan presses his palm against Chan’s head, pressing his hair flat. He’s already fixed Chan’s shirt for the fifth time, made sure his shoes were perfectly tied, and that his clothes was perfectly pressed.

            “Hyung,” Chan whines as he jerks his head away from the older boy’s hand. “Stop it, I look fine.”

            “I just…” Jeonghan breathes harshly, “I want to make sure you look perfect.” He presses Chan’s hair flat one more time, ignoring the loud groan that the young boy lets out. He’s smoothing down Chan’s eyebrows once more. “It’s not every day my baby dances in front of people in a competition.”

            “It’s just a talent show.”

            “Which is a competition,” Jeonghan steps back to inspect Chan one more time. Once he’s satisfied that everything is in place, he smiles at the younger boy, reaching out towards him. He lets his hands cup the younger boy’s face, brushing his thumbs over his cheeks.

            Chan, letting his guard down, finally displays a bit of his nervousness. He pulls his lip between his teeth, glancing out to the girl who is currently on the stage. She’s playing the cello beautifully, but the bow slips from her fingers as Mingyu flits around the table delivering orders. Chan winces when her cello makes a loud, screeching noise.

            “What if I mess up?”

            “You’ve practiced for weeks.”

            “But what if it’s not good enough?” Chan deflates while Jeonghan keeps brushing his thumbs over his face. “Let’s face it, I can’t beat Jihoon hyung.”

            “You’ll do great, Chan. Don’t worry about it.” He brings Chan’s face up to look him in the eyes, smiling softly. His smile makes Chan relax, reaching one hand up to interlock it with Jeonghan.

            “You really think so?” Chan whispers.

            “I know so.”

            Chan gives his hand one quick squeeze and then steps back. “Thank you.”

            Jeonghan is opening his mouth, but then he hears Soonyoung’s amused voice speak into the microphone, announcing that the girl is finished and that it’s time for their next participant. Chan looks at Jeonghan with wide eyes, his lips dropping open as he hears his name be called.

            “Good luck,” Jeonghan whispers, already sliding away. Chan walks towards the stage on wobbly legs. Jeonghan pointedly ignores Jihoon and Joshua, who are sitting by the stage. Joshua is strumming his guitar softly, looking unbothered as he watches the stage. Meanwhile, Jihoon is pacing relentlessly, muttering under his breath as he reads from music pages.

            As Jeonghan slides into his seat, Seungcheol immediately places an arm around him, pulling him closer. Jeonghan says nothing, but he subtly shifts in his seat. Minghao and Jun join them at the table, Jun’s arm slung around the younger boy. Vernon, for the first time in a while, is not looking at his phone at all, instead focusing solely on Chan. Chan is twisting his neck, preparing himself to get started. Suddenly things quiet down, and music starts to play softly from the speakers, and Chan starts to dance.

            Jeonghan has watched Chan dance in Jun’s studio before, has always known that Chan was a talented dancer by the way Jun speaks about him, but something about watching him move now takes his breath away. He realizes then, as Chan moves fluidly to a Michael Jackson song, that Chan is no longer a child. Maybe that’s why he gets so emotional, but all he knows is that there’s tears in his eyes by the time Chan finishes. Jeonghan claps loudly along with everyone else, watching Chan’s smile break out into a huge, goofy grin.

            Jeonghan doesn’t even have time to reign in his emotions before Joshua and Jihoon are taking the stage.

            Joshua leans forward towards the microphone, smiling softly towards the crowd. “Hi,” he speaks, “I hope you enjoy this song that we worked on together.”

            Jihoon clumsily takes a seat, tapping his fingers against his mic as he looks at Joshua. Jeonghan doesn’t miss the soft look that Joshua gives Jihoon, causing the younger boy to relax in his seat. Joshua smiles, his eyes twinkling, and then his fingers start to strum at the guitar.

            And, once again, Jeonghan finds himself taken.

            Jihoon and Joshua sound great together, which is no surprise to Jeonghan. He has heard Jihoon sings countless of times when he goes to visit Seungcheol at work, but to hear him sing so well is surprising. He sounds like a professional, Joshua’s sweet voice meshing with his in a beautiful melody.

            By the time they’re finished singing, Jihoon is grinning a dopey smile at Joshua, which he gives back. They stand in front of the crowd together, holding hands as they bow down to everyone in thanks.

            Chan is taking his seat next to them, grinning sheepishly as his table stands up and hoots loudly. Jun slaps him proudly on the back, Minghao reaches out to give his hand a squeeze, and Vernon pulls him forward in a hug.

            “That was amazing!” Chan exclaims. They have already ordered drinks, and Chan reaches out for one. After taking a large gulp, he leans forward excitedly in his seat. “It was such a rush! I don’t even care if I don’t win.”

            “Win? You’re sure to win! That was amazing.” And this is the first time in a while that Seungcheol has actually smiled.

            “Really? I think Jihoon hyung did well. Oh, look, here he comes.” And Chan is raising a hand. “Hyung! Come sit with us.”

            Jeonghan ducks his head as Joshua and Jihoon come join them. He hears Joshua’s voice, light and teasing. “Wow, sitting with the competition, huh?”

            “You did great, Chan.” Jihoon is the one speaking now, and their voices are close enough together for Jeonghan to realize that they’re sitting next to each other.

            “Yeah,” Joshua agrees, “you did great. I’m sure you’ll win.”

            He hears the smile in Chan’s voice. “Nah, I think you guys will win. Did you write that?”

            “Yeah, Jihoonie and I worked on it together.”

            At the mention of Jihoonie – honestly, it makes Jeonghan cringe – Jeonghan’s head snaps forward. Seungcheol is almost as tense as Jeonghan is, but Jeonghan doesn’t notice this. All he notices is that Jihoon’s and Joshua’s hands are dangerously close.

            “Yeah,” Jeonghan speaks in a terse voice. “It was great, really, I hope you win.” And he hunches over to drink his coffee in silence, not noticing that Seungcheol is clutching his drink tightly as he watches Jihoon and Joshua with narrowed eyes.

            Joshua is on cloud nine.

            He’s been around this small group before, but never like this. Everyone is laughing and joking with each other, and just like last time, they’ve ordered enough food to feed a small army. Soonyoung himself had delivered it to them, winking at Joshua and Jihoon as he announced to everyone. “Don’t worry about the bill, it’s been taken care of.” Then he glanced at Joshua and said in a loud whisper, “It’s coming from your pay.”

            The whole table laughed while Joshua sat there sputtering.

            All in all, it’d been a good day. He had enjoyed watching Mingyu follow Wonwoo around, as Wonwoo had been forced to serve customers as well. It was evidenced that Wonwoo was not used to all the attention, since he kept blushing every time someone paid him a compliment. Mingyu, in turn, would scoot closer to Wonwoo and narrow his eyes at everyone who flirted with Wonwoo until they were forced to turn away.

            It doesn’t even bother him when Soonyoung steps on the stage and announces the winner, who turns out to be – to no one’s surprise – Chan.

            Their whole table stands up and applauds loudly, and it only gets louder when Soonyoung announces that Joshua and Jihoon have received second place.

            It all happens rather quickly after that.

            Jihoon freezes next to Joshua, the cheers from their table getting louder and fiercer. Even Jeonghan, Joshua notices, is clapping loudly. Joshua turns towards Jihoon with wide eyes and an open mouth, announcing in a chocked tone, “We got second place.” Jihoon just nods with wide eyes, causing Joshua to grin as he exclaims loudly, “We got second place!”

            He wraps an arm around Jihoon, easily lifting the younger boy as he breathes in surprise. He’s setting Jihoon back on his feet when it happens. And he doesn’t know who does it – him or Jihoon – but then there’s small hands being placed around his neck, hair tickling his nose and eyes and something warm pressing against his chest, a faint soft touch pressing against his lips.

            Joshua and Jihoon pull away, their eyes colored in surprise. Jihoon’s lips are wet from where Joshua was pressing against them, his face flushed. It’s only once he looks at everyone’s shocked eyes that he realizes it actually happened – him and Jihoon just kissed in front of everybody.

            He hears a loud clatter and a loud curse, but it’s quickly drowned out by Jun whooping loudly, exclaiming, “Damn, get it hyung!”

            Joshua is too busy looking at Jihoon that he doesn’t even notice Jeonghan stumble away from the table, clutching his heart. In the distance, Soonyoung is grumbling as he takes money out of his pocket, sticking it into Mingyu’s open palm, ignoring the triumphant look on his face.
